Welcome
to the official website of the 28th annual conference
of the Association
for Moral Education. The meeting will be
held in Chicago, Illinois from November 7
to 10, 2002.

"Conflict,
Contradiction, and Contrarian Elements
in Moral Development and Education"
This conference is sponsored by the College
of Education of the University
of Illinois at Chicago and its Office for Studies
in Moral Development and Education, and the UIC Department
of Psychology Collaborative for Academic and Social
Emotional Learning (CASEL).

Elliot
Turiel, Professor of Cognition and
Development at the University of California,
Berkeley, will deliver this year's
Kohlberg Memorial Lecture entitled Resistance
and Subversion in Everyday Life |
